2013-10-11 2 views
2

У меня есть этот MULTISELECT Кендо UI:Serialize Кендо UI MVC MultiSelect как массив

@(Html.Kendo().MultiSelect() 
     .Name("EditModel.Modules.ID") 
     .DataValueField("ID") 
     .DataTextField("Name") 
     .Filter(FilterType.Contains) 
     .DataSource(source => 
     { 
     source.Read(read => 
        { 
        read.Action("GetModules", "Modules"); 
        }) 
        .ServerFiltering(true); 
        })) 

Как я могу добавить [индекс], чтобы назвать так карты массива в массив в моем editmodel?

ответ

2

Вы можете попробовать использовать

@(Html.Kendo().MultiSelectFor(model => model.Property)) 

Важно, чтобы вы не должны Имя() в этом случае (он будет автоматически устанавливается правильное значение).

Смежные вопросы